- You can find about three you can cardinalities – step one:step 1, 1:Meters, 1:Letter
- You will find three you can easily degrees – unary, digital, and you will ternary.
In the event your staff protects a certain agencies, then he or she can be referred to as a limited new member, while the company would be described as a complete fellow member.
- Staff member (Term, ID Number, Target Matter, Road, Area, Zip code, Hiring Time)
- Service (Director ID Amount, Department ID, Name, Address)
In cases like this, the latest limited participant’s top key becomes the total participant’s foreign trick. This new manager’s ID Count correlates with the suitable employee’s ID Count.
Which exhibits an important part of creating this new relational schema. The primary secret off often new member inside a digital 1:step one relationships can become a foreign input the other. One other way off outlining the connection more than was having fun with Protects since foreign secret below Worker, correlating to the number 1 trick Department ID under Agency.
Binary step one:N
A typical example of a digital step one:Letter relationships usually between a teacher knowledge an interest. For the a particular class, coaches can teach several at the mercy of multiple youngsters, but really every Sufferers show a comparable connection with this new professor.
On binary 1:step 1 relationships a lot more than, most of the institution got yet another director. Using this type of digital 1:N relationships, a varying quantity of youngsters can be show a comparable professor. The key trick of one’s Professor is the Professor ID, which may associate with the foreign key out-of Topic, significantly less than Teacher.
To describe a binary M: N relationships, think a student free hookup chat New York applying for an application. Would a special table explaining Youngsters plus one discussing Programmes. Both of these tables is associated through the work out-of enrolling, and you may both of them ability overseas techniques.
- New foreign key having Pupil ‘s the College student ID.
- The newest foreign key getting Way ‘s the Way ID.
The main key of your the fresh dining table ‘s the blend of for each and every entity’s international techniques. You’d identify it (Scholar ID, Path ID). This is a unique digital Yards:N relational schema one links personal people to help you programmes.
Think about Mind-Referencing Schema?
You should use a great relational schema to describe care about-referencing relationship. By way of example, two employees who’re partnered to each other you can expect to function the latest Companion international key. Both for of them employees’ overseas tips, the fresh new resource is to one other employee’s Employee ID, the top secret of every employee’s respective desk.
This functions in the relationships outline with a 1:Letter cardinality. The primary trick occupation alone would become the overseas trick out of an equivalent table in this case. This is basically the just like a beneficial unary 1:1 outline.
For example, a worker that is the fresh manager from an effective Using may have a manager as his or her overseas trick. In cases like this, the latest Staff ID are the prie desk.
Self-referencing a keen M:N relationship needs several dining tables. You must portray the entity in question plus the most other must represent new Yards:N matchmaking.
Envision an employee who’s guilty of encouraging the standard of a specific products. It dating would have to is both Guarantor and you will Beneficiary since the international important factors one to mix so you can associate with the Staff member ID of your Staff member desk. Each other Guarantor and you will Beneficiary do act as no. 1 and overseas secrets inside the freshly composed relational schema desk.
Ternary Tables Said
When you find yourself binary and you may unary dating are really simple to describe with the relational outline which have two dining tables. Ternary dining tables wanted a third, the latest table.